A Glimpse into the Past: The Origins of a Timeless Hymn
Understanding the impact of “Jordan’s Stormy Banks” requires a journey back to its origins. While tracing the precise origins can be somewhat challenging, the hymn’s roots are generally attributed to Samuel Stennett, a Baptist minister from England who lived in the 18th century. Stennett is believed to have penned the words sometime around 1787. His eloquent verse painted a vivid picture of crossing the metaphorical Jordan River and entering the promised land of Canaan, a land representing heavenly peace and everlasting joy.
The music that accompanies Stennett’s lyrics has a slightly more complex history. There are several tunes to which “Jordan’s Stormy Banks” has been set over the years. One of the more common melodies, often called “Promised Land,” is generally credited to an unknown composer, highlighting the hymn’s evolution through oral tradition and adaptation within various religious communities. This adaptability has contributed to the song’s enduring popularity, as different congregations and artists have interpreted it in ways that resonate with their own unique styles and beliefs.
From its humble beginnings, “Jordan’s Stormy Banks” quickly gained traction, spreading across denominations and geographical regions. Its message of hope and eternal rest resonated deeply with individuals facing hardship and uncertainty. The hymn found a particularly receptive audience in the United States, where it became a staple in churches and camp meetings, contributing significantly to the shaping of American religious and musical traditions. The hymn became intertwined with the fabric of American gospel music, offering a message of hope amidst trials.
Decoding the Verse: Unveiling the Power of the Lyrics on Jordan’s Stormy Banks
The enduring power of “Jordan’s Stormy Banks” lies in its evocative imagery and profound message. Let’s examine the “lyrics on Jordan’s Stormy Banks,” verse by verse, to unlock the deeper meaning behind this beloved hymn.
Verse One: A Wishful Gaze Across the River
“On Jordan’s stormy banks I stand, and cast a wishful eye…” The opening lines immediately set the scene, placing the singer on the precipice of a significant transition. The Jordan River, historically and biblically, represents a boundary, a crossing from one state of being to another. In this context, it symbolizes the boundary between earthly life and the afterlife. Standing on its “stormy banks” suggests a life filled with challenges and uncertainties. The “wishful eye” speaks to a longing for something better, a yearning for the peace and tranquility that lies beyond. The singer is not merely observing; they are actively desiring the promised land on the other side.
Verse Two: Canaan’s Fair and Happy Land
“O’er all the wide extended plain, to Canaan’s fair and happy land…” This verse expands on the imagery of the promised land. “Canaan,” a term frequently used in the Bible, serves as a powerful metaphor for heaven, a place of ultimate peace, joy, and fulfillment. The “wide extended plain” suggests vastness and abundance, hinting at the boundless blessings that await believers in the afterlife. “Fair and happy land” further emphasizes the idyllic nature of heaven, a place free from suffering and filled with eternal joy.
Verse Three: A Land Bathed in Eternal Light
“All o’er those wide extended plains, shines one eternal day…” This verse reinforces the image of Canaan as a place of unparalleled beauty and everlasting joy. The phrase “one eternal day” symbolizes the constant presence of God, radiating light and warmth upon the inhabitants of heaven. It signifies the absence of darkness, both literal and metaphorical, representing a life free from sorrow, pain, and fear. It suggests a state of perfect communion with the divine.
Verse Four: A Yearning for Eternal Bliss
“When shall I reach that happy place, and be forever blest?” This verse expresses a deeply personal yearning for salvation and eternal life. The question “When shall I reach that happy place?” reveals the singer’s desire to leave behind the challenges of earthly existence and enter into the promised joy of heaven. “And be forever blest” underscores the belief that heaven is a place of ultimate fulfillment, where believers will experience unending happiness and divine favor. It is a longing for wholeness and peace.
Themes Woven Through the Lyrics on Jordan’s Stormy Banks: Hope, Comfort, and Eternal Yearning
Beyond the literal interpretation of the verses, “Jordan’s Stormy Banks” explores several universal themes that resonate deeply with listeners. The hymn offers profound hope and comfort in the face of suffering. It acknowledges the struggles of earthly life but emphasizes the promise of a better future, a future where pain and sorrow are replaced by eternal joy. This message is particularly powerful for those experiencing loss, illness, or other hardships.
The hymn also taps into the inherent human yearning for a spiritual home, a place of belonging and eternal peace. The concept of heaven, as depicted in “lyrics on Jordan’s Stormy Banks,” provides a sense of solace and assurance, offering the promise of a reunion with loved ones and an end to earthly suffering. It speaks to the deep-seated human desire for meaning and purpose beyond the limitations of the physical world. This yearning is what makes the song so relatable across generations.
Finally, “Jordan’s Stormy Banks” emphasizes the importance of faith and perseverance in the face of adversity. It encourages believers to remain steadfast in their trust in God, even when faced with challenges and uncertainties. The hymn reminds listeners that the promise of eternal reward is worth enduring the trials of earthly life, offering a powerful incentive to remain committed to their faith.
